Series Analysis:
The Continent remains a brutal, muddy expanse where morality is often scarcer than coin. At the center stands Geralt of Rivia, a mutated monster hunter whose solitary existence was long ago shattered by the Law of Surprise. This isn't high fantasy polished to a shine—it is blood under the fingernails and difficult choices. As the saga concludes its fourth chapter—which wrapped on October 30, 2025—the narrative scope has widened significantly. It is no longer just about slaying strigas: the focus has shifted to the protection of Ciri and the volatile politics threatening to tear the map apart. Destiny is a heavy burden, and for the White Wolf, the sword remains the only reliable negotiator.
